Output 301830306fa4ba5abbd99363b35c98a84e1da4b1153dd33c81bfc9f525df8a66:1

value
296960
script pubkey
OP_0 OP_PUSHBYTES_20 3dbe3bdb488fd02604a715a7ebb933d4014eee44
address
ltc1q8klrhk6g3lgzvp98zkn7hwfn6sq5amjyylm2y4
transaction
301830306fa4ba5abbd99363b35c98a84e1da4b1153dd33c81bfc9f525df8a66
spent
true